Output 141d025c4469ce13287866a2420b9fa04d2d32f37c2ca355f7aee081fbf6e96a:3

value
379790433
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c44ea09ce71abab0e5a292d8a874f0c6a5398591 OP_EQUALVERIFY OP_CHECKSIG
address
1Jtydj6sQ8eanRKsho4KLkZw7hcqySUZYg
transaction
141d025c4469ce13287866a2420b9fa04d2d32f37c2ca355f7aee081fbf6e96a
spent
true